A touring motorcycle is a type of motorcycle designed for long-distance touring and heavy commuting. They usually feature large displacement fairings and windshield, large capacity fuel tanks and a more relaxed, more upright seating position. Sport tourers are a hybrid form between sport bikes and tourers, allowing long-distance riding at higher speeds but with more emphasis on sport-like performance (in both handling and speed) than standard tourers.
